9//
10// This file contains code dealing with the IR generation for cleanups
11// and related information.
12//
13// A "cleanup" is a piece of code which needs to be executed whenever
14// control transfers out of a particular scope. This can be
15// conditionalized to occur only on exceptional control flow, only on
16// normal control flow, or both.
